It's definitely possible if they uploaded the most recent tune and
remapped the fuel injection pattern. When I first had my RS it had a
really annoying lean surge at highway cruising speeds that was cured by a
remap/update but IIRC fuel mileage took a small hit. Mileage took
another hit when I dropped a tooth on the front sprocket. I still get
~45mpg if my right wrist plays nice.
But at the amount you're talking about (~5%) it's pretty likely that
riding habits or any other of a multitude of variables could be playing
as big a role as anything else.
